Skip to content

Commit 4cef491

Browse files
author
Bojan Jovanovic
committed
Removed context_processor, and replaced fetching the conference from the request object
1 parent 054546a commit 4cef491

File tree

6 files changed

+15
-25
lines changed

6 files changed

+15
-25
lines changed

pyconbalkan/core/context_processors.py

Lines changed: 0 additions & 9 deletions
This file was deleted.

pyconbalkan/core/templates/base.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-7,7 +7,7 @@
77
<!--[if !IE]><!--> <html lang="en"> <!--<![endif]-->
88
<head {% meta_namespaces %} >
99
{% include "meta/meta.html" %}
10-
<title>{{ conference.event }} {{ conference.name }} {{ conference.year }}</title>
10+
<title>{{ request.conference.event }} {{ request.conference.name }} {{ request.conference.year }}</title>
1111

1212
<!-- Meta -->
1313
<meta charset="utf-8">

pyconbalkan/core/templates/includes/event_sidebar.html

Lines changed: 11 additions & 11 deletions
Original file line numberDiff line numberDiff line change
@@ -1,34 +1,34 @@
11
{% load static %}
22

33
<aside class="event-sidebar">
4-
<a href="/" class="logo" title="{{ conference.event }} {{ conference.name }} - {{ conference.city }} {{ conference.year }}"></a>
4+
<a href="/" class="logo" title="{{ request.conference.event }} {{ request.conference.name }} - {{ request.conference.city }} {{ request.conference.year }}"></a>
55
<hr class="line">
6-
<h1>#{{ conference.number }}</h1>
6+
<h1>#{{ request.conference.number }}</h1>
77
<p class="event-sidebar__text">
8-
{{ conference.address }}, {{ conference.city }}
8+
{{ request.conference.address }}, {{ request.conference.city }}
99
</p>
1010
<p class="event-sidebar__text">
1111
<i class="event-sidebar__icon far fa-calendar-alt"></i>
12-
{{ conference.from_date }} - {{ conference.to_date }}
12+
{{ request.conference.from_date }} - {{ request.conference.to_date }}
1313
</p>
1414
<p class="event-sidebar__text">
1515
<i class="event-sidebar__icon fas fa-users"></i>
16-
{{ conference.max_attendees }} attendees
16+
{{ request.conference.max_attendees }} attendees
1717
</p>
1818
<p class="event-sidebar__text">
1919
<i class="event-sidebar__icon fas fa-globe"></i>
20-
{{ conference.get_type_display }}
20+
{{ request.conference.get_type_display }}
2121
</p>
2222

2323
<div class="event-button__wrapper">
24-
{% if conference.tickets %}
25-
<a class="button button--yellow mb-xs-20" href="{{ conference.tickets }}" target="_blank" role="button">Join Us!</a>
24+
{% if request.conference.tickets %}
25+
<a class="button button--yellow mb-xs-20" href="{{ request.conference.tickets }}" target="_blank" role="button">Join Us!</a>
2626
{% endif %}
2727
</div>
2828
<div class="social__links mb-xs-10">
29-
{% if conference.facebook %}<a href="{{ conference.facebook }}" class="facebook" target="_blank"></a>{% endif %}
30-
{% if conference.instagram %}<a href="{{ conference.instagram }}" class="instagram" target="_blank"></a>{% endif %}
31-
{% if conference.twitter %}<a href="{{ conference.twitter }}" class="twitter" target="_blank"></a>{% endif %}
29+
{% if request.conference.facebook %}<a href="{{ request.conference.facebook }}" class="facebook" target="_blank"></a>{% endif %}
30+
{% if request.conference.instagram %}<a href="{{ request.conference.instagram }}" class="instagram" target="_blank"></a>{% endif %}
31+
{% if request.conference.twitter %}<a href="{{ request.conference.twitter }}" class="twitter" target="_blank"></a>{% endif %}
3232
</div>
3333
<h3 class="supported-by">Supported by</h3>
3434
<a href="https://www.python.org/psf/"><div><img class="psf-logo" src="{% static 'img/pfs-logo.png' %}"></div></a>

pyconbalkan/core/templates/includes/header.html

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-21,7 +21,7 @@
2121
</div>
2222
</li>
2323
<li class="menu__list__item">
24-
{% if conference.timetable_pdf %}
24+
{% if request.conference.timetable_pdf %}
2525
<a class="menu__list__link {% if request.path == '/timetable_pdf' %}active{% endif %}" href="/timetable_pdf" role="button">Timetable</a>
2626
{% else %}
2727
<a class="menu__list__link {% if request.path == '/timetable' %}active{% endif %}" href="{% url 'timetable' %}" role="button">Timetable</a>

pyconbalkan/settings.py

Lines changed: 0 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-92,7 +92,6 @@
9292
'context_processors': [
9393
'django.template.context_processors.debug',
9494
'django.template.context_processors.request',
95-
'pyconbalkan.core.context_processors.conference',
9695
'django.contrib.auth.context_processors.auth',
9796
'django.contrib.messages.context_processors.messages',
9897
],

pyconbalkan/sponsors/templates/sponsoring.html

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-61,8 +61,8 @@ <h2 class="success-message">
6161
</div>
6262

6363
<h2 class="centered">
64-
{% if conference.sponsor_email %}
65-
For more information, contact us by email {{ conference.sponsor_email }}
64+
{% if request.conference.sponsor_email %}
65+
For more information, contact us by email {{ request.conference.sponsor_email }}
6666
{% endif %}
6767
</h2>
6868

0 commit comments

Comments
 (0)